Fitoverm (2 ml) – a biological product derived from soil microorganisms that provides excellent protection against mites, aphids, and thrips in vegetable, fruit, and flower crops, both in greenhouses and in open fields. A unique plant protection product. 

Properties:

- A naturally derived product used in low doses

- Does not cause resistance in pests

- Does not penetrate or accumulate inside plants and fruits 

- Can be applied at any stage of plant development

- Used to control a wide range of pests.

- Promotes the production of environmentally friendly products

Application: Dissolve the contents of the ampoule (2 ml) in water according to the table:

Crop Pests Application rate, product Application rate, working solution Number and timing of treatments, waiting periods
Potatoes Colorado potato beetle 1 mL/L 5 L/100 m² Spraying during the growing season. 1–3 treatments at 20-day intervals. Waiting period – 1 day.
White cabbage Cabbage white butterfly, turnip white butterfly, cabbage moth 4 ml/L 4 L/100 m² Spraying during the growing season. 1–2 applications at 7–10-day intervals. Waiting period – 2 days.

Perform the final treatment 2 days, and on tomatoes 3 days, before harvest.

Mass pest mortality occurs within 3–5 days and continues for 10–20 days. The product’s effectiveness increases at high temperatures.

Do not apply during rain or heavy dew. Not recommended during flowering.

Number of applications: - As pests appear.

The product is hazardous to bees. Safe for humans and animals.
